Ward Cunningham as Artist at Styloid Process

Uno the Integer

Ward Cunningham

2011_connection_uno_ward.jpg 2011_connection_uno.png

Description: "Uno the Integer" is algorithmic art minimally realized as two electronic components: a small computer and an led matrix. The work explores the human tendency to see life where it does not exist and to attribute to that life the will of an individual even when that is clearly not the case. Uno's name and the accompanying material goes on to suggest that the mathematical concept of integer might be similarly misinformed. The work is to be suspended from a high shelf to appear at eye level. A second computer, a mac mini or plug computer at shelf level, provides power and data to the work over a single usb cable.
